Around the NL East

The Braves not only fell to the Rockies 3-2 but also lost closer Jason Grilli for the season with a ruptured achilles while running to cover first base.

The Nationals defeated the Orioles 7-4, keeping pace with the Mets.

Despite crushing the Reds 14-3, the Marlins lost Dee Gordon for a couple of weeks to a thumb injury.
